Believe there may have been a post on this before, but cannot find it now.  I have added some military aircraft (CC-130E & CF-18A/B) to some local airports (CYXD & CYOD) using AFCAD to designate parking spots.  At both airports, both types of aircraft have no gear - the '18s do have the wheels planted on the ground but are levitating above with no visible means of support, the Herc has no gear at all and just sits a few feet above ground.  Is there a way to edit/modify the aircraft, or am I out of luck - it appears there are no alternate aircraft available to use that feature CAF markings so hopefully something can be done to resolve this.

Hi Brian. This is a common problem with older 3rd party aircraft created with FSDS1, the only practical 3d modelling program for FS until some time after FS2002 was released. You didn't say which version of FS you have but these are the ones that are not fully compatible with FS9. Look for later designs created with FSDS2 or Gmax. These shouldn't have the problem.

I believe this is explained in more detail in the TTools instructions.

Mike Stone's later aircraft should be ideal for AI traffic. I think he uses FSDS2. I know that RollerBall speaks very highly of them. The only explanation I can think of for your problem with his C-130 is that you're using one of his FS9 aircraft in FS2002. Aircraft created specifically for FS9 will not be fully compatible with FS2002 & most likely not work at all without conversion. This probably applies to the F-18 you mentioned.

PS. Many 3rd party player flyable aircraft do not perform too well as AI traffic without modifying the flight dynamics. This is a subject in its own right & some people specialise in it. The guys at PAI & our own RollerBall know far more about this than me.
